Flight Centre jettisons brands

FLIGHT Centre made some major streamlining decisions last month, opting to hibernate its Travel Money Oz brand and retire its Infinity wholesale business, as the shutdown of the travel sector continues to erode the bottom line of agencies across the country.

When rationalising the decision to cut Infinity Holidays, one of the largest travel wholesalers in Australia, Flight Centre Executive GM of Australian Supply and Product Greg Parker said the business was driven by a need to “right-size” its operations during the sharp downturn.

“There’s been a clear need to reimagine our future operating models,” he said.

“If all we do is reduce our costs and bring back a smaller version of ourselves, we are clearly not positioning ourselves for long-term sustainable growth,” Parker added.

The call to suspend Travel Money Oz was made in light of ongoing international border closures, with Flight Centre flagging a resumption once the restrictions are lifted.
